Why is unsolicited weight loss advice still a thing? A recent advert from MedExpress takes a witty jab at the endless stream of "New Year, New Me" resolutions that often come with unwanted opinions. It’s refreshing to see a reminder that our bodies and choices aren’t up for debate—especially from strangers!
Honestly, I’ve had my share of well-meaning but misplaced advice, and it always leaves me questioning the intentions behind it. Are these comments really about health, or just societal pressure wrapped in a shiny bow?
